The Role

Overview:
Potato TV is looking for a digital content creator intern to help grow brand awareness for our social streaming product. The ideal applicant will have a passion for social media, streaming, and connecting people around TV & movies they love. We are looking for people who want to work on a fun product & who want to make an immediate impact. Successful interns will quickly understand our product, our user segments, and be able to build unique digital content that resonates with them..

Opportunities:
Create content & scheduling posts on numerous clients' social media accounts such as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, Pinterest, and LinkedIn.
Produce engaging, creative visual social content for the brand and adapt our existing brand voice to the social environment.
Actively build our social media communities & driving organic traffic through interaction and engagement. (Like, comment, retweet, shares, etc.)
Draft digital briefs and review with content creators for asset development
Source and produce engaging content to ensure social media channels are up to date, relevant, & interesting.
Conduct competitive research to stay informed on changes in the market landscape (messaging, social, streaming, & video) that could impact the overall success of marketing campaigns & our brand.
Co-create a social content calendar to ensure a strong content pipeline at all times that improves engagement with our brand & user segments.

About you:
Experience in graphic design; typography, layout, composition
Have the ability to clearly execute creative direction, bring new ideas to the team, and thrive in a highly collaborative environment
Must have an excellent eye for design and photography
Must have a strong understanding of the social media space, the social communities, conversations, and trends
Must be organized but also nimble and flexible to adjust to real-time demand
Proficient in Adobe Cloud (Photoshop, illustrator, premiere pro, etc…), Final cut pro X, or similar tools & techniques needed for designing social creatives
Ability to work well autonomously and within a team in a fast-paced and the deadline-oriented environment of social media marketing
Must present a strong presence on relevant social media platforms with a portfolio of design to showcase

Commitment:
Time: Part-time/Full-time flexibility
Duration: 10-12 weeks
Role: Unpaid internship
Location: Remote
